先说重复消费现象的成因,再说可选的解决方案。
一. Kafka 重复消费的产生原因生产端和消费端均有可以导致重复消费的场景。
1.1 生产过程产生重复消息生产者发出一条消息,Broker 正常存储该消息,但之后有可能因为各种因素未正常响应生产者(比如网络问题、Broker宕机等等)。
此时,若生产者不想冒消息丢失的风险,那它将只有一个选择:重试。
当 Broker 将该消息正常存储后,Kafka 中便有了两条重复的消息,进而引发消费端多次…。
代码:
为什么 mac mini 的 m4 版本价格这么低呢?
字节大量使用新语言,包括go,rust等,为什么阿里一直都抱着j***a不松手?
中国民间中小工厂能快速造出武器吗?
能够自己一个人创业的全栈web码农fullstack developer要会哪些技术?
华为Pura 80首销遇冷,是否说明消费者已经开始对麒麟芯片性能有所觉醒?
张伟丽可以打败什么级别的普通男性?
你的低成本爱好是什么?
冬天也要穿胸罩吗?
以色列为什么要打伊朗?
发生了什么导致你从此再不吃某样食物?
阿里云为什么没有一年的免费云服务?
为什么 macOS 上国产软件不流氓?
Rust开发Web后端效率如何?
中国人为什么会对俄罗斯有种特殊的好感?
越南人的生活水平怎么样?
身体上的哪些迹象表明你正在衰老?
以色列为什么突然敢打伊朗了?不怕被报复?
如果中国的商用飞机是由小米来造,而不是中国商飞,现在会是怎样的情况?
哪里有免费的苹果cms v10模板用用?
大家有什么小众旅游推荐的呀?
***移动在德国起诉小米侵犯4G专利,大家如何看待此***?
老饭骨做的饭真的好吃吗 ?
女生真正的完美身材是什么样子?
扫黑风暴为什么他们费老大劲杀这么多人不如直接把督导组干掉?
尘螨过敏的最好解决办法是什么?
为什么 php 可以做到 7 毫秒以内响应,而 .net 做不到?
死后我们的意识去哪了?
为什么bilibili后端要用go来写?
为什么 macOS 并不差,可市场总敌不过 Windows?